WebOct 1, 2024 · This is a guess -- but I think what may be happening is that those drives had a GUID partition table on them. When you create the RAID 0, the MD metadata goes at the front of the drive, blowing away the partition table there. But, there's a backup copy of the partition table stored at the end of the drive.
